A Brooklyn Man Arrested for Punching a Pregnant Woman on the Queens J Train

Incident Occurred on February 25

On February 25, at 5:50 p.m., a 37-year-old woman was on the J train at the Jamaica Center Parsons/Archer station when a 33-year-old Brooklyn man, Christopher Benitez, allegedly approached her and punched her in the face. The victim, who was pregnant, suffered a laceration, bruises, and pain to the right eye as a result of the assault, but was not hospitalized.

Benitez Fled the Scene

Benitez allegedly fled the train on foot to parts unknown. The victim was left shaken but otherwise unharmed.

Arrest and Charges

On March 7, Benitez was arrested in connection to the incident and was charged with third-degree assault. He was taken into custody and is currently being held at the Queens Central Booking facility.
